What is Addiction and Dependancy?

Addiction is probably more common than you think, especially when it is something that may be seen as socially acceptable like drinking or smoking.  This does not mean an addiction is good for you and prolonged use of the substance can lead to serious health problems.
Addiction is when something becomes a habit that you find hard to break. You find you can't stop yourself even though you know what you are doing is harming you and affecting your health.
Giving up an addiction or dependency can be very difficult, but it can be done. If you are serious about giving up, there is help available and you can do it.

ZigZag
ZigZag is Herefordshire's very own countywide Young Person's Substance Misuse Service. We work on a one-to-one basis with 13-19 year olds offering structured intervention, targeted education, harm reduction advice, information and support around drugs and alcohol. ZigZag are based at Connexions in Hereford City. Call in, or call 01432 269404.
